SW 322 - Waste of non-halogenated organic solvents. This type of organic solvent does not contains halogen atoms such as fluorine, chlorine, bromine or iodine. Example : methanol, ethanol, acetone and Ethyl Acetate. All this solvent are considered highly inflammable. Use "Toxic" and "Inflammable" hazard label. SW 402 - Spent alkalis with pH more or equal to 11.5 which are corrosive or hazardous. SW 305 - Spent lubricating oil. Often found in vehicles engine, machinery, etc. to prevent metal surface from wear. Common mistake done by waste generator is in the use of hazard label. Some waste generator uses "Inflammable liquid" which is wrong. Liquid that are flammable must have a flash point equal to or greater than 21 oC and less than or equal to 55 oC. A typical automotive engine oil will have a flash point between 218 oC and 238 oC. Appropriate hazard label should be "Toxic".

SW 429 - Chemicals that are discarded or off-specification. Use "Toxic" as base hazard label and add other label when necessary. SW 418 - Discarded or off-specification inks, paints, pigments, lacquer, dye or varnish products containing organic solvent. Example, paint that has been mixed with thinner. Use "Toxic" and "Inflammable" hazard label. Define as discarded consumer and business electrical devices or electronic equipment which their components contain materials that render them hazardous. This devices could be cell phones, chargers, computers, printers, oven, refrigerators, television, electronic devices, printed circuit boards, scanners or anything that has electronic component in it and etc. Some waste generators wrongly declare printer toner as E-waste because they thought it is part of printer. Use "Toxic" as hazard label.
